I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Wildfly/JBoss Java Discussion :

Création / Chargement de fichiers en javascript


Sujet :

Wildfly/JBoss Java

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re éclairé
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    372
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2006
    Messages : 372
    Par défaut Création / Chargement de fichiers en javascript
    Bonjour!

    Je bosse sur un projet Java/J2ee dont une petite partie consiste à afficher des images vectorielles svg. Ces images sont susceptibles d'être modifiées directement par manip sur le fichier .svg par une personne quelconque.
    A chaque changement, l'image doit être rechargée, pour que l'utilisateur puisse visualiser la carte actualisée depuis son browser (Mozilla Firefox)

    Ma question est assez simple :
    est il possible d'enregistrer le fichier dans des dossiers du serveur et de les recharger ensuite pour les inclure dans les fichier jsp (pages jsp utuilisées car j'utilise le framework struts )???

    Sinon je me disais qu'il est peut être possible de les enregistrer directement sur la machine serveur dans un répertoire donné de la machine....Et de les recharger ensuite. Le problème c'est que je vois pas trop comment récupérer cela...

    Sachant que bien sûr je veux faire ca en javascript.....
    Sinon c'est pas marrant :p

    Une idée quelqu'un??

    Anne

  2. #2
    Membre éprouvé
    Inscrit en
    Septembre 2005
    Messages
    147
    Détails du profil
    Informations forums :
    Inscription : Septembre 2005
    Messages : 147
    Par défaut
    est il possible d'enregistrer le fichier dans des dossiers du serveur et de les recharger ensuite
    Sinon je me disais qu'il est peut être possible de les enregistrer directement sur la machine serveur dans un répertoire donné de la machine....
    Ces 2 phrases n'ont elles pas la même signification ?

    Sachant que bien sûr je veux faire ca en javascript.....
    Le javascript est un langage éxecuté sur le client et non sur le serveur.
    JAVA/J2ee/jsp est un langage éxecuté coté serveur.
    Que veux tu faire en javascript ?

    A chaque changement, l'image doit être rechargée, pour que l'utilisateur puisse visualiser la carte actualisée depuis son browser (Mozilla Firefox)
    C'est à dire ?
    Est ce que tu veux que l'image soit actualisée à chaque chargement de la page ?
    Est ce que tu veux qu'il y ai une routine javascript qui vérifie toute les 2s par exemple si l'image a changé et qui la recharge dans ce cas ?

  3. #3
    Membre éclairé
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    372
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2006
    Messages : 372
    Par défaut
    Le javascript est un langage éxecuté sur le client et non sur le serveur.
    JAVA/J2ee/jsp est un langage éxecuté coté serveur.
    Merci lol, je sais bien et c'est bien là le problème....Parce que de ce fait je vois pas trop comment accéder aux répertoires du serveur...


    En fait je voudrais en javascript (avec le framework AJAX ) recharger toutes les x secondes un fichier svg se trouvant en répertoire serveur si ce dernier a été modifié...

    mais bon, je vois pas comment faire....

  4. #4
    Membre éprouvé
    Inscrit en
    Septembre 2005
    Messages
    147
    Détails du profil
    Informations forums :
    Inscription : Septembre 2005
    Messages : 147
    Par défaut
    Ben ton script javascript, envoie une requète à ton serveur toutes les 2s.
    Ton serveur lui renvoie rien (fichier vide) si l'image n'as pas changé ou la nouvelle image si elle a changé.
    Ton script javascript lui n'as plus qu'a testé si la réponse est vide, sinon il affiche la nouvelle image.

  5. #5
    Membre éclairé
    Profil pro
    Inscrit en
    Juillet 2006
    Messages
    372
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Juillet 2006
    Messages : 372
    Par défaut
    Je vais essayer de faire ca, vu que c'est le but
    Mais bon, je suis pas une fana de javascript....et le XMLHttprequest je maîtrise pas complètement....lol

    Mais merci pour tes indications quand même....
    La je suis sur un autre problème qui n'a rien a voir, mais je reviendrais à ce problème de javascript et de requête sur le serveur un peu plus tard....

    Je mettrtais la solution ici quand j'aurais trouvé ... :p ... Car je vais trouver :p

Discussions similaires

  1. Réponses: 0
    Dernier message: 01/03/2014, 10h09
  2. ligne d'entête création d'un fichier XML
    Par cduterme dans le forum XML/XSL et SOAP
    Réponses: 6
    Dernier message: 23/02/2004, 15h30
  3. [création d'un fichier]
    Par gemai dans le forum C
    Réponses: 15
    Dernier message: 29/08/2003, 14h58
  4. FOXPRO 2.6 : erreur créations du /des fichiers CAB
    Par breihtiti dans le forum Autres SGBD
    Réponses: 2
    Dernier message: 16/11/2002, 11h28
  5. [Kylix] Création d'un fichier lien
    Par DrQ dans le forum EDI
    Réponses: 2
    Dernier message: 14/05/2002, 21h30

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o